The Giza Plateau: The Pyramid Complex

Your first stop is the Giza Plateau, home to the Great Pyramid of Khufu, the Pyramid of Khafre, and the Pyramid of Menkaure. This site, just 9 km from the Nile and 13 km from Cairo’s center, is one of the most recognizable landmarks in the world. Expect to spend around 2 hours here, taking in the scale and majesty of these ancient structures.

Walking amidst these towering pyramids, many visitors comment on how humbling it is to see such feats of engineering. The Great Pyramids, especially the Great Pyramid of Khufu, are massive, with some reviewers noting their “amazing” size and the impressive construction techniques still visible despite millennia of weathering.

The Great Sphinx: Mystical Guardian of Giza

Next, the Great Sphinx is a highlight for most visitors. This limestone statue, with the body of a lion and the head of a human (believed to represent Khafre), is a marvel. Standing roughly 20 meters high and 73 meters long, it’s a symbol of ancient Egyptian ingenuity. Many reviewers praise the views and photo opportunities here, often mentioning how the Sphinx’s mysterious aura is even more captivating in person.

Moving South: Saqqara’s Step Pyramid

After Giza, your journey continues to Saqqara, about 27 km southwest of Cairo. This site is famous for King Zoser’s Step Pyramid, a revolutionary design that marked a crucial step in pyramid development. Expect approximately 2 hours here. Reviewers rave about the importance of Saqqara in understanding Egyptian architecture, with some highlighting how the simple yet monumental design of the Step Pyramid laid the groundwork for later pyramids.

You’ll also visit the Pyramid of Unas, famous for its Pyramid Texts, inscribed spells for the afterlife—an archaeological first that added an extra layer of fascination for visitors. The Pyramid of Teti is another highlight, offering a glimpse into the funerary architecture of the Old Kingdom.

Mastaba of Ti: Everyday Life in Ancient Egypt

The Mastaba of Ti provides a glimpse into daily life, with its walls depicting scenes of work, music, and rituals. Many visitors find this site particularly insightful as it offers a more personal window into the ancient Egyptians’ world.

Final Stop: Memphis

The last major stop is Memphis, the ancient capital of Egypt, about an hour from Saqqara. Here, you’ll find the colossal statue of Ramses II and the Alabaster Sphinx. Memphis’s ruins are smaller but packed with history. Reviewers mention that the guide’s storytelling here is especially engaging, bringing the ancient city back to life.
